How to Choose the Best 2×3 Tent with Side Covers in the Philippines

Finding a reliable 2×3 tent with side covers in the Philippines requires balancing portability, weather resistance, and structural integrity. The tropical climate presents unique challenges, from sudden torrential downpours to intense solar heat and coastal winds. A 2×3 meter (approximately 6.6 by 9.8 feet) tent is an incredibly versatile size, widely used for outdoor markets, family gatherings, beach outings, and temporary workspaces. However, because these tents act as large sails when side covers are attached, selecting the right materials and understanding how to secure them is critical to preventing structural failure.

Rather than searching for a single universal winner, the key is to evaluate how a tent’s frame, fabric, and anchoring system match your specific environment. Whether you are setting up a temporary stall on a concrete pavement or pitching a shelter on a sandy beach, verifying the technical specifications of your equipment will ensure it performs safely and lasts for multiple seasons.

Understanding 2×3 Tents and Side Cover Configurations

A 2×3 meter tent provides a footprint of exactly 6 square meters. This compact yet functional space is highly popular because it fits comfortably within standard parking spaces, market stalls, and backyard patios. In terms of capacity, this footprint can easily accommodate a standard six-foot trestle table with four to six chairs, or serve as a secure storage area for camping gear, bicycles, and outdoor equipment.

When choosing a tent, you will primarily encounter two structural designs: pop-up canopy tents and traditional pole tents. Pop-up canopy tents feature an integrated, accordion-style frame that expands outward and locks into place. They are designed for rapid deployment and temporary day use. Traditional pole tents, on the other hand, utilize separate interlocking poles that must be manually assembled. While pole tents take longer to set up, they often provide greater structural rigidity for multi-day camping or semi-permanent installations.

Side covers, or sidewalls, serve as the primary defense against lateral weather elements. These covers are typically detachable and secure to the main canopy frame using hook-and-loop fasteners, zippers, or plastic clips. Depending on your needs, you can configure your tent with a single side cover to block afternoon sun, three walls for a semi-enclosed booth, or all four walls for complete privacy and weather protection. Some side covers feature clear PVC windows to let in light, while others are solid fabric or incorporate mesh panels for airflow.

Evaluating Weather Resistance for Tropical Climates

In the Philippines, weather conditions can shift rapidly from intense, direct sunlight to heavy tropical rain. To ensure your tent remains dry inside, you must look closely at the fabric’s water resistance specifications. This is measured by the hydrostatic head rating, which indicates the height of a water column the fabric can support before leaking. For reliable protection against sudden downpours, look for a canopy and side covers rated at least 1500mm to 2000mm.

Equally important is the quality of the seams. Even the most waterproof fabric will leak if water can penetrate the needle holes where the panels are stitched together. When evaluating a tent, verify if the manufacturer uses heat-sealed or taped seams along the roof and side cover joints. Untaped seams are highly susceptible to dripping during prolonged rain, which can damage gear or inventory stored inside.

While keeping rain out is essential, sealing a tent completely in high humidity will quickly create a hot, uncomfortable interior. To prevent condensation and heat buildup, look for side covers that offer ventilation options. Sidewalls with roll-up mesh windows or half-wall configurations allow air to circulate freely while still providing a barrier against wind and light rain. This balance of ventilation and weather sealing is crucial for comfort during warm, rainy afternoons.

Solar protection is another critical factor for daytime use. Prolonged exposure to ultraviolet (UV) radiation degrades tent fabrics over time and can cause heat-related discomfort. Check the product specifications for a UPF (Ultraviolet Protection Factor) rating, aiming for UPF 50+ to block the vast majority of harmful rays. Many high-quality canopies feature a silver or black polyurethane (PU) inner coating, which helps reflect solar heat and keeps the shaded area significantly cooler.

Inspecting Frame Durability and Fabric Quality

The frame is the backbone of your 2×3 tent, and its material composition determines how well the structure handles physical stress. Steel frames are heavy, highly stable, and generally cost-effective, making them excellent for stationary setups or windy environments. However, because of the high humidity and salt air in coastal areas of the Philippines, steel frames must have a high-quality powder coating or galvanization to prevent rust and corrosion.

Aluminum frames offer a lightweight, highly rust-resistant alternative that is ideal for mobile users who frequently transport their gear. While aluminum is easier to carry, it can bend under extreme lateral force if not engineered with thick wall profiles. Fiberglass poles are commonly found in traditional dome-style tents; they are flexible and lightweight but can splinter if subjected to sudden, violent gusts of wind.

Before purchasing, inspect the critical stress points of the frame. On pop-up models, pay close attention to the sliding joints, corner brackets, and locking pins. High-quality frames utilize reinforced nylon or metal brackets at these junctions, whereas cheaper models often rely on thin, brittle plastics that crack easily under tension. Look for double-stitched fabric corners and reinforced patches where the canopy fabric makes direct contact with the metal frame.

Fabric durability is indicated by its Denier (D) rating, which measures the thickness of the individual threads. Common options in the local market include 210D, 420D, and 600D Oxford fabric. A 210D fabric is lightweight and easy to fold but offers less tear resistance. For regular outdoor use, a 420D or 600D fabric provides the necessary thickness to withstand wind friction, stretching, and accidental abrasions without tearing.

Sourcing Reliable Options and Verifying Seller Claims

When searching for a 2×3 tent with side covers on local e-commerce platforms or at specialized outdoor retailers, you will encounter a wide range of prices and brands. Basic, unbranded models often start around ₱1,500, while heavy-duty, commercial-grade tents can exceed ₱5,000. Be cautious of listings that use exaggerated terms like “100% typhoon-proof” or “indestructible,” as no recreational pop-up tent can withstand extreme weather.

To protect your investment, cross-reference the seller’s listed specifications with official manufacturer websites whenever possible. If you are buying a generic or unbranded tent, ask the seller directly to confirm the fabric denier, the total weight of the frame, and whether the seams are taped. A reputable seller should be able to provide close-up photos of the frame joints, locking mechanisms, and the underside of the canopy fabric.

Additionally, verify the seller’s return policies and warranty terms. Because shipping heavy steel or aluminum frames can be expensive, ensure the seller offers a clear return window for factory defects or shipping damage. Some specialized outdoor brands also provide replacement parts, such as individual frame poles, joint brackets, or replacement canopy covers. Choosing a seller that offers spare parts ensures you do not have to discard the entire tent if a single joint breaks.

Safe Setup, Anchoring, and Maintenance Practices

Proper anchoring is the most critical factor in ensuring the safety of your tent and anyone nearby. Because a 2×3 tent with side covers has a large surface area, even a moderate breeze can create enough lift to airborne the structure. Never rely solely on the weight of the frame to keep the tent in place.

When setting up on soft ground, such as grass or soil, use heavy-duty steel stakes driven into the earth at a 45-degree angle pointing away from the tent. Attach adjustable guylines to the upper corners of the canopy frame and tension them securely to the stakes. On hard surfaces like concrete or asphalt where stakes cannot be used, you must employ weighted bases. Sandbags, water-filled weight bags, or concrete blocks should be secured to each leg, with a recommended minimum weight of 10 to 15 kg per leg in normal conditions.

It is vital to recognize the operational limits of your equipment. Side covers act as sails, catching the wind and transferring immense lateral force to the frame. If wind speeds rise above 20 to 25 km/h, or if you observe the frame swaying or shuddering, immediately remove the side covers to allow the wind to pass through the structure. If weather conditions continue to deteriorate, take the entire tent down. Do not attempt to leave a pop-up canopy standing during severe storms or active weather alerts.

Proper maintenance will significantly extend the lifespan of your tent. Never pack away a wet canopy or side covers. The high humidity in the Philippines creates an ideal environment for mold and mildew, which can destroy the waterproof PU coating and rot the fabric within days. If you must pack up in the rain, pitch the tent again in a dry, shaded area as soon as possible to let it dry completely. Clean the fabric using only mild soap, water, and a soft sponge; harsh chemical detergents and stiff brushes can strip away the protective UV and waterproof coatings.

Frequently Asked Questions (FAQ)

Can a standard 2×3 tent handle heavy tropical downpours?

A high-quality 2×3 tent can handle moderate to heavy rain, provided it has a hydrostatic head rating of at least 1500mm, fully taped seams, and is pitched correctly. However, standard recreational tents are not designed for prolonged torrential downpours. The primary risk during heavy rain is water pooling on the roof canopy. If the fabric is not pulled completely taut, water can accumulate in the fabric folds, creating immense weight that can buckle the frame. Always ensure the canopy is tensioned properly and the tent is pitched on level ground with adequate drainage.

What is the safest way to secure side covers in strong winds?

The safest way to secure side covers in windy conditions is to use a combination of heavy leg weights, robust guylines, and secure frame attachments. Ensure the side covers are fastened tightly to the legs using all available hook-and-loop straps to prevent the fabric from flapping violently, which can tear the seams. If you anticipate strong winds, anchor the windward side of the tent with extra guylines attached directly to the upper frame joints. Most importantly, if the wind causes the frame to bend or lift despite being weighted, immediately detach the side covers to reduce the wind load, or dismantle the tent entirely to prevent structural failure.
